When encountering module errors, besides returning the product, what else can users do? In fact, not all module errors require returning the product. For example, module error 3 can be easily resolved, while module error 4 can sometimes be fixed without any manual intervention.

Understanding Module Errors 3 and 4 in Set-Top Boxes

Cause Analysis:The set-top box and smart card are bound one-to-one. If the smart card number inserted into the set-top box does not match the smart card number recorded in the user management system, the error “Position Lock Module Error 3” will occur.

When this fault occurs, it can be divided into the following two situations:

One is when the user or seller mistakenly inserts a smart card from another set-top box into this set-top box;
The other situation is when the card has not been moved, but the worker holding the job number has replaced the smart card in the user management system, causing a mismatch between the set-top box and the existing smart card, resulting in “Position Lock Module Error 3”.

Solution:Ask the seller or the worker who opened the account for this machine to check in the user management system whether the smart card bound to this set-top box matches the actual smart card number inserted into the set-top box, and then match the corresponding smart card.

Cause Analysis:

The module upgrade failure, module malfunction, or module reset circuit malfunction causes “Position Lock Module Error 4”.

Solution:

1. If the module upgrade fails, as long as the module is not broken, after the machine is powered on, the set-top box will force the module to upgrade. Do not cut off the power during the process, just wait for the upgrade to complete.

2. If the module is broken or there is a malfunction in the module itself, it needs to be returned for repair.

3. The reset circuit malfunction can also cause module errors during the upgrade process.

4. Relevant circuits can be checked.

5. If the base station information cannot be searched, please contact the installation and maintenance personnel or customer service center.

Note: Repairing Position Lock Module Error 4 requires operation by professionals who understand circuits; individuals should return the product for repair.
